Bundle branch block ecg findings represent a specific pattern of delayed electrical conduction within the ventricles, visible on the surface electrocardiogram. Identifying Right Bundle Branch Block ECG Criteria and Visual Characteristics Right bundle branch block is characterized by a distinct sequence of depolarization where the left ventricle activates normally, but the right ventricle is activated late via the intact septum.
